The top five flooring design trends of 2015

Just like fashion, flooring styles come and go. Gone are the days of wall-to-wall plush carpeting and peel-and-stick vinyl tile—thank goodness! It’s time to welcome the flooring of the future. Does your home’s flooring follow the latest and greatest trends? Check out the top five flooring design trends of 2015 and find out if your home’s flooring is stuck in the past.
Dark Hardwood

  1. Dark hardwood

Dark hardwood stains have become quite popular this year, particularly ebony and espresso stains. When used in contrast with white trim or lighter furniture, dark hardwood floors highlight a room’s features and gives your home a contemporary appeal.
 
Bamboo  Cork

  1. Sustainable bamboo and cork

Yes, bamboo and cork is in! Thanks to its sustainable, affordable and durable nature, bamboo flooring has risen in popularity over the last few years. Most bamboo flooring has a life expectancy of more than 25 years and is designed to withstand heavy foot traffic and extreme wear and tear. If you’re looking for a warm, soft and quiet flooring option, think cork! Not only does it have the insulating qualities and resiliency of carpeting, it is also a natural and renewable resource, so you can go green AND update your flooring.

White-Washed

  1. White-washed hardwood

Making a serious comeback from the ‘80s, whitewashed hardwood adds lightness and modernity to any room. With the right furnishings and accessories, it can give your home a rustic, homey appeal or a beachy, waterfront look.
Reclaimed Hardwood

  1. Reclaimed hardwood

Distressed is in, perfection is out! Bring the charm of a cabin or a lake house to your home with reclaimed hardwood that highlights the material’s natural imperfections.  The effect is a distressed, vintage feel that warms up and lends personality to your space.
